Shopping in Ecuador

Ecuador is known for its traditional textiles, crafts, and jewelry, as well as its range of fresh produce and food products. Here are some of the best places to shop in Ecuador:

    Otavalo Market: The Otavalo market is one of the largest and most colorful markets in South America, offering a range of traditional textiles, crafts, and food products.

    Mercado Central, Quito: The Mercado Central in Quito is a great place to shop for traditional Ecuadorian products, including textiles, crafts, and fresh produce.

    Cuenca Markets: Cuenca has several markets, including the San Francisco Market and the 10 de Agosto Market, offering a range of traditional textiles, crafts, and food products.

    La Mariscal, Quito: La Mariscal is a trendy neighborhood in Quito known for its shopping, with several boutiques, souvenir shops, and artisan markets.

    Guayaquil Markets: Guayaquil has several markets, including the Mercado Artesanal, offering a range of traditional textiles, crafts, and souvenirs.

    Ecuadorian Chocolate: Ecuador is known for its high-quality chocolate, and visitors can find a range of chocolate products in shops and markets across the country.

    Coffee and Tea: Ecuador is also known for its high-quality coffee and tea, and visitors can find a range of products in shops and markets across the country.

Overall, Ecuador offers a range of shopping opportunities for visitors, from traditional textiles and crafts to fresh produce and food products, as well as high-quality chocolate, coffee, and tea.
